摘要
In this letter, we focus on the signal-to-interference-plus-noise ratio (SINR) enhancement using transmitting waveform covariance matrix optimization in colocated MIMO radars. In our proposed algorithm, transmitted waveform covariance matrix has been optimized to focus the transmit beampattern into the target direction and in the receiver, we try to reject maximum number of interfering objects. In the proposed algorithm, transmitted waveform covariance matrix is able to be synthesized with binary phase shift keying waveforms in closed form. Simulation results show that our proposed method has better SINR performance in comparison with methods in which transmitted covariance matrix is designed independently from the interferences locations.
